What are the 6 steps are followed using ASCEND CTMS for Clinical Trial Management?
1. Site Selection and management
2. Regulatory Documentation Tracking
3. Subject Recruitment Tracking
4. Investigator Payment Management
5. Study and Site monitoring
6. Study and Site closeout tasks management
What are some of the things you can track w/ ASCEND?
Site and subject data including:
- site initiation
- subject recruitment
- monitoring visits
- site issues
- protocol deviations & more

What is ASCEND?
A program which uses Oracle's Siebel Clinical Trial Management system.
In the Clinical Trial setting, the software applications used are commonly referred to as what?
eClinical Systems/Solutions
What do Clinical Trial Management Systems (CTMS) focus on?
the operational side of the trials
What does the Electronic Data Capture(EDC) system focus on?
the collecting and managing the clinical data.
What are The Clinical Trial Management Systems (CTMS)?
CTMS = web-based application for efficient management of Clinical Trial Operations with an aim to streamline clinical trial processes, enable sharing consistent trial information across the enterprise and manage relationships with trial participants, especially investigators and subjects.
What features does a typical CTMS application have?
It has features such as Project Management, Site Management, Payments, Protocol Deviations, Site Visit and Trip Reports, Milestone Tracking, Patient Recruitment, etc.
Which CTMS vendors are the main players in the top 30 biopharma sectors?
1. Oracle's Siebel eClinical
2. Perceptive Informatics's IMPACT and
3. Winchester Business Systems' Protocol Manager
